Quick Quest Guide
This Quest has 7 steps.What you will need: 20 Maple Leaves and 25 Blueberries. You will also need 10 Acorns, 10 Snowflakes and 3 Honeycombs (to personal bake one batch of Acorn Cookies).
Quick Steps
- Go to Rosetta's Garden and ask her if she has any quests. Pick Learn to Heal.
- Go to the Bubbly Bog in Dewdrop Vale and start a new adventure called Learn to Heal. Complete all the challenges within the adventure and return to Rosetta.
- Earn a score of 5,000 in Bubble Bounce and return to Rosetta.
- Gather up 20 Maple Leaves and bring them to Rosetta.
- Earn a score of 5,000 in Firefly Light-Up and return to Rosetta.
- Collect 25 Blueberries and bring them to Rosetta.
- Go to Dulcie's Kitchen in Neverberry Thicket and personal bake a batch of Acorn Cookies.
- Go to the Silver Trees in Pumpkin Patch and start a new adventure called Learn to Heal. Complete all the challenges within the adventure and return to Rosetta.
- Pick your reward and the quest is over.

Your Reward
You will now be able to perform the Talent Skill Heal in all wilderness areas of Pixie Hollow. You also unlock the following quest upon completion: Learn to Move.
